You're busy. Maybe you're even saying the words out loud: "I'm overcommitted." But here's the real problem—it's not your discipline; it's that you don't have a filter. In this eye-opening solo episode of Leveraging Success, Jeff Gerhardt explores why your best "yes" needs fierce protection, and how the most impactful leaders aren't the ones saying yes to everything—they're mastering the art of saying no to good things so the great can thrive.Jeff shares vulnerable stories from his corporate days of burnout and overcommitment, revealing how unfiltered yeses lead to regret, diluted focus, and missed eternal opportunities. He introduces the "Go/No-Go Filter" to help evaluate commitments through role clarity, alignment with passion/purpose/potential, and collaboration—empowering you to create margin for a thriving marriage, family, business, and mission that echoes into eternity.
